    摘要: Disclosed is a lubricant sealing structure for a gear coupling, which can firmly prevent the leaking of the lubricant due to vibration or the like in the axial and radial directions inside the gear coupling. A sealing member is a cloth-inserted rubber 21 having flexibility. The cloth-inserted rubber 21 has a first end being fixed to a fixing member 24s on a cover plate 20 mounted on a side of an outer ring 7 and a second end being fixed to another fixing member 25s on a side of the drive shaft 10 in liquid tight manner in the axial direction of a drive shaft 10. Each of the first and second ends of the cloth-inserted rubber 21 has a face extending in a direction that is perpendicular to the axial direction. The cloth-inserted rubber 21 seals the lubricant at the face of said each of the first and second ends.

    摘要: A power generating wind turbine includes parts and components installed in or on a nacelle which are made smaller and lighter, thus facilitating maintenance. A main shaft 11, a gear-box for speeding up rotation of the main shaft 11 and a generator 13 driven by an output of the gear-box 11 are provided on a nacelle bed plate 6. The main shaft 11 is connected to an input shaft 12a end of the gear-box 12 via a double-row tapered roller bearing 16. The main shaft 11 is supported to a wall portion W1 of the nacelle bed plate 6 with the double-row tapered roller bearing 16 being interposed therebetween. The main shaft 11 is formed in an annular shape having its outer diameter D1 larger than its axial directional length L1.

    摘要: A wind turbine generator including a low-cost drive train that allows for reduced weight and reduced length in the axial direction is provided. In a wind turbine generator that generates electricity by driving a generator coupled, by means of a drive train, to a rotor head that has wind-turbine rotor blades attached thereto and rotates together therewith, a gear box (20) of the drive train that transmits torque from the rotor head to the generator includes a star-type gear-box mechanism serving as a first-stage gear-box unit and integrated with a main bearing (50).

    摘要: In an object to provide a gear box for a wind turbine generator and a wind turbine generator in which the life of the planet bearings are further enhanced, a gear box of the present invention includes a casing, a carrier, planet pins held to the carrier, planet bearings supported to the planet pins, respectively, a plurality of planet gears supported to the planet pin via the planet bearings, respectively, and a ring gear and a sun gear meshed with the planet gears. In the gear box, the carrier has an inclined surface facing the planet bearing as a part of an outer cylinder part provided on both ends of the planet pins in axial direction of the planet pin and surrounding the outer circumference of the both ends of the planet pins and the incline surface inclines such that the farther from an axial center of the planet pin, the longer a distance between the inclined surface and the planet bearing.

    摘要: A wind turbine generator including a nacelle having reduced size and weight is provided. The wind turbine generator includes a nacelle disposed on a tower. The nacelle includes a main shaft that is connected to a rotor head equipped with blades and that integrally rotates with the rotor head, a gearbox that increases the rotational speed of the main shaft and that outputs the resulting rotational speed, and a generator driven by the output from the gearbox. In the wind turbine generator, a drivetrain extending from the main shaft to the generator via the gearbox is disposed in the rotor head.

    摘要: The present invention provides a gear box for a wind turbine generator which can reduce damage by flaking even when a self-aligning roller bearing is adopted as a planet bearing and a wind turbine generator. The gear box 14 comprises a casing 40; a carrier 52; a plurality of planet pins 54 supported to the carrier 52; self-aligning roller bearings 56 held on the planet pins 54, respectively; the planet gears 58 supported to the planet pins 54 via the self-aligning roller bearing 56, respectively; and a ring gear 60 and a sun gear 62 meshed with the planet gears 58. The planet gears 58 are fixed to the outer race 56B of the self-aligning bearing 56 with an interference fit, respectively, so that each end surface of the outer race 56B of the self-aligning bearing 56 is positioned inner side to an end surface of each planet gears 58.

    摘要: A wind-turbine-generator-system transmission and a wind turbine generator that can ensure the strength of a bearing and can also minimize seizing and abrasion are provided. In a wind-turbine-generator-system transmission having a sun gear, a planetary gear that meshes with the sun gear and rotates around the sun gear, and an inner tooth that meshes with the planetary gear, the transmission includes a carrier that rotates the planetary gear around the sun gear; a planetary pin that is disposed in the carrier and transmits rotation of the carrier to the planetary gear; a cylindrical sleeve disposed around a periphery of the planetary pin; and a slide bearing that is disposed between the sleeve and the planetary gear and supports the planetary gear in a rotatable manner about the planetary pin.

    摘要: A sun-and-planet speed-up gear includes a low-speed-stage sun-and-planet gearing and a high-speed-stage sun-and-planet gearing, in which an input shaft is connected to a low-speed-stage ring gear, the position of a shaft of a low-speed-stage planet gear is secured, a shaft of a low-speed-stage sun gear is connected to a high-speed-stage carrier, and an output shaft is connected to a high-speed-stage sun gear. In order to automatically center the low-speed-stage sun gear to prevent damage to gears and a bearing, a flange formed at a tip of the shaft of the low-speed-stage sun gear and a flange formed at a tip of a coupling that is directly attached to the high-speed-stage carrier or that is formed on the high-speed-stage carrier are coupled via a sleeve.
